Entrance Requirements
  • Biology and Chemistry concentrations: Algebra, Geometry, Algebra 2, Biology, Chemistry required
  • History/Social Studies and English concentrations: Algebra required
  • Math and Physics concentrations: Algebra, Geometry, Algebra 2, Biology, and Chemistry or Physics required

If students do not place into MATH 1033 College Algebra, MATH 1084 Calculus I, MATH 1323 Quantitative Reasoning, 1034 College Algebra of Functions, 1054 Precalculus, or 2124 Statistical Methods & Analysis, then MATH 1014 Algebra Concepts is a required prerequisite for completion of the major.

LAS Adol Ed: Biology and Chemistry

If students do not place into PHYS 1024 General Physics I or PHYS 1044 College Physics I, then PHYS 1014 Introductory Physics is a required prerequisite for completion of this major.
